Background and Objectives:Although fulminant myocarditis (FM) is known as a fatal disease, once patients have recovered, with aggressive pharmacologic therapy and/or mechanical circulatory supports (MCS), including intra-aortic pump, temporary ventricular assist device and percutaneous cardiopulmonary support, they may return to normal life with an excellent long-term prognosis. Elevated C-reactive protein, Creatinine phosphokinase and cytokine concentrations, decreased left ventricular ejection fraction and intraventricular conduction disturbances on admission may predict the progress of acute myocarditis to fulminant course. Early MCS helps save life and prevent multi-organ failures in patients with FM. The type of MCS may not affect the outcome of the clinical course when its complications are managed properly. Since other managements with immunoglobulin, antiviral agent or monoclonal antibody remain to be confirmed, aggressive hemodynamic support with MCS is the best management for patients with FM, who once recovered from the acute phase can return to normal life. (Korean Circulation J 2005;35:563-572)
